Designing your Firm’s Organizational Structure and Training Process for Tax & Accounting Firms

7 minute read

In today’s fast-paced business environment, tax and accounting firms face the ongoing challenge of delivering high-quality services while managing increasing workloads and client expectations. 

The key to meeting these demands lies in creating a well-structured team that fosters efficiency and collaboration. 

This comprehensive guide will explore strategies for optimizing your firm’s structure, from hiring the right talent to implementing cutting-edge technology solutions like Corvee’s tax planning software. 

By focusing on these crucial aspects, you can transform your firm into a powerhouse of productivity and client satisfaction.

Assessing Your Current Team Structure

Evaluating your existing team structure thoroughly before making any changes is crucial. This initial step sets the foundation for all future improvements and ensures that your restructuring efforts address the most pressing issues within your firm.

Conduct a Thorough Analysis:

  • Review your current workflow and team dynamics
  • Identify bottlenecks and inefficiencies in your processes
  • Analyze how work is distributed among team members
  • Evaluate the effectiveness of your current communication channels

Gather Comprehensive Feedback:

  • Conduct one-on-one interviews with team members at all levels
  • Use anonymous surveys to encourage honest feedback
  • Hold team meetings to discuss collective challenges and ideas for improvement

Analyze Key Performance Indicators (KPIs):

  • Review client satisfaction scores
  • Assess project completion times and accuracy rates
  • Evaluate billable hours and productivity metrics
  • Analyze employee retention rates and job satisfaction levels

By conducting this in-depth assessment, you’ll gain valuable insights into your firm’s strengths and weaknesses. This understanding will guide your decision-making process as you restructure for optimal performance, ensuring your efforts are targeted and effective.

Defining Clear Roles and Responsibilities

A well-structured team starts with clearly defined roles. This clarity not only improves efficiency but also enhances job satisfaction by giving team members a clear sense of purpose and direction.

Create Detailed Job Descriptions:

  • Outline specific responsibilities for each position
  • Define required skills and qualifications
  • Include key performance indicators for each role
  • Clearly state how each position contributes to the firm’s overall goals

Establish Clear Lines of Authority:

  • Create an organizational chart showing reporting structures
  • Define decision-making processes and levels of autonomy
  • Establish protocols for escalating issues or seeking approvals

Implement Role-Specific Training Programs:

  • Develop onboarding processes tailored to each role
  • Provide ongoing training to keep skills sharp and up-to-date
  • Offer cross-training opportunities to build versatility within the team

Regular Role Reviews and Updates:

  • Conduct periodic reviews of job descriptions to ensure they remain relevant
  • Adjust roles and responsibilities as the firm grows and evolves
  • Seek input from team members on how their roles can be optimized

By clearly defining roles and responsibilities, you create a structured environment where each team member understands their place in the larger picture. This clarity helps prevent duplication of efforts, reduces confusion, and ensures that all essential tasks are covered efficiently.

Hiring for Success

Building an efficient team requires careful consideration when hiring. The right employees can significantly boost your team’s productivity and collaboration, while poor hiring decisions can have long-lasting negative impacts.

Develop a Strategic Hiring Plan:

  • Identify specific skills and expertise needed to complement your existing team
  • Consider both immediate needs and long-term growth plans
  • Determine which roles are critical for achieving your firm’s strategic goals

Create a Comprehensive Candidate Evaluation Process:

  • Develop structured interview questions that assess both technical skills and cultural fit
  • Use case studies or practical tests to evaluate candidates’ problem-solving abilities
  • Consider implementing multiple interview rounds with different team members

Leverage Technology in the Hiring Process:

  • Use applicant tracking systems to manage and screen candidates efficiently
  • Implement video interviews for initial screenings to save time and resources
  • Utilize online skills assessments to objectively evaluate technical competencies

Focus on Cultural Fit:

  • Clearly define and communicate your firm’s values and culture
  • Use personality assessments to ensure alignment with your team dynamics
  • Consider implementing a trial period or project to assess fit before making a permanent offer

Implement an Effective Onboarding Program:

  • Create a structured onboarding process that extends beyond the first week
  • Assign mentors to new hires to facilitate integration and knowledge transfer
  • Regular check-ins during the first few months to address any concerns or challenges

By taking a strategic approach to hiring, you can build a team that not only possesses the necessary skills but also aligns with your firm’s values and goals. This alignment is crucial for fostering a collaborative and efficient work environment.

Implementing a Management Structure

A well-defined hierarchy can streamline decision-making and improve efficiency within your firm. It provides a clear framework for career progression and ensures that responsibilities are appropriately distributed.

Establish Clear Levels of Authority:

  • Define distinct roles such as partners, managers, senior accountants, and staff accountants
  • Clearly outline the responsibilities and decision-making power at each level
  • Implement a system for delegating tasks and projects based on expertise and experience

Create a Robust Mentorship Program:

  • Pair junior staff with more experienced team members
  • Establish regular mentoring sessions to discuss career growth and challenges
  • Encourage knowledge sharing and skill development through the mentorship program

Implement Regular Performance Reviews:

  • Conduct bi-annual or quarterly performance evaluations
  • Set clear, measurable goals for each team member aligned with their role and level
  • Provide constructive feedback and create personalized development plans

Establish a Clear Path for Career Progression:

  • Define the criteria for advancement between levels
  • Offer training and development opportunities to help team members qualify for promotion
  • Recognize and reward high performers to motivate continued growth

Maintain Flexibility Within the Structure:

  • Allow for cross-functional teams on specific projects when beneficial
  • Encourage open communication across levels to foster innovation and problem-solving
  • Regularly review the hierarchical structure to ensure it continues to serve the firm’s needs

By implementing a well-thought-out hierarchical structure, you create a framework that supports efficient operations while also providing clear career paths for your team members. This structure helps maintain order, ensures proper oversight, and motivates team members to grow within the firm.

Easily Save Clients Thousands in Taxes

Scan client returns. Uncover savings. Export a professional tax plan. All in minutes.

Fostering a Collaborative Culture

Encouraging teamwork and open communication is essential for maximizing efficiency and innovation within your firm. A collaborative culture leads to better problem-solving, increased job satisfaction, and ultimately, superior client service.

Create Opportunities for Cross-Functional Collaboration:

  • Form task forces or committees with members from different departments
  • Implement project teams that bring together diverse skill sets
  • Encourage job shadowing or rotation programs to build understanding across roles

Establish Regular Team Meetings:

  • Hold weekly team meetings to discuss progress, challenges, and upcoming tasks
  • Implement monthly or quarterly all-hands meetings to share company-wide updates
  • Use these meetings as opportunities for team members to present their work or share insights

Leverage Collaborative Tools and Platforms:

  • Implement project management software to facilitate task assignment and tracking
  • Use cloud-based document-sharing platforms, like Corvee Client Collaboration for real-time collaboration
  • Utilize internal social networking tools to encourage informal communication and idea sharing

Design Collaborative Workspaces:

  • If possible, create open office layouts that encourage interaction
  • Designate specific areas for collaborative work and brainstorming sessions
  • For remote teams, use virtual office platforms to create a sense of shared space

Recognize and Reward Collaborative Efforts:

  • Implement team-based performance metrics and rewards
  • Highlight successful collaborative projects in company communications
  • Include collaboration skills in performance evaluations

Foster a Culture of Knowledge Sharing:

  • Encourage team members to create and share how-to guides or best practices
  • Implement a system for documenting and sharing lessons learned from projects
  • Host regular “lunch and learn” sessions where team members can share their expertise

By actively fostering a collaborative culture, you create an environment where ideas flow freely, team members support each other, and the firm’s collective knowledge is leveraged to its fullest potential. This collaborative approach improves efficiency and leads to more innovative solutions for your clients.

Leveraging Technology for Enhanced Efficiency

Incorporating the right technology can significantly boost your team’s productivity and streamline operations. In the fast-paced tax and accounting world, staying ahead of the technological curve is crucial for maintaining a competitive edge.

Implement Cloud-Based Tax & Accounting Softwares:

  • Choose a robust, scalable platform that allows for real-time collaboration
  • Ensure the software integrates well with other tools in your tech stack
  • Provide thorough training to all team members to maximize the software’s potential

Utilize Project Management Tools:

  • Implement a comprehensive project management system to track tasks, deadlines, and resources
  • Use features like Gantt charts and resource allocation tools for better planning
  • Encourage team members to update their progress regularly for real-time visibility

Invest in Corvee’s Tax Planning Software:

  • Leverage Corvee’s advanced features to quickly find and calculate over 1,500 tax-saving strategies
  • Utilize the multi-entity, multi-strategy  calculations for maximum accuracy in analyzing tax scenarios
  • Take advantage of the multi-entity tax planning capabilities to provide comprehensive services to complex clients

Implement Automated Workflow Systems:

  • Use workflow automation tools to streamline repetitive tasks
  • Set up automated reminders and notifications to keep projects on track
  • Implement document management systems with version control for better organization

Leverage Data Analytics Tools:

  • Use analytics software to gain insights from your firm’s data
  • Implement dashboards for real-time monitoring of key performance indicators
  • Use predictive analytics to forecast workloads and resource needs

Ensure Robust Cybersecurity Measures:

  • Implement strong security protocols to protect sensitive client data
  • Provide regular cybersecurity training to all team members
  • Use secure client portals for safe document sharing and communication

By strategically leveraging technology, particularly solutions like Corvee’s tax planning software, you can dramatically improve your team’s efficiency in delivering value to clients. These tools not only save time but also enhance the quality and accuracy of your work, leading to higher client satisfaction and better business outcomes.

Implementing Standardized Processes

Consistency is key to efficiency in any tax and accounting firm. Developing and implementing standardized processes can reduce errors, improve quality, and increase overall productivity.

Develop Comprehensive Standard Operating Procedures (SOPs):

  • Create detailed step-by-step guides for common tasks and processes
  • Ensure SOPs are easily accessible to all team members
  • Include best practices and tips within the SOPs to enhance performance

Create Templates and Checklists:

  • Develop standardized templates for common documents and reports
  • Create checklists for recurring processes to ensure all steps are completed
  • Use digital checklists that can be easily updated and tracked

Implement Quality Control Measures:

  • Establish a systematic review process for all client deliverables
  • Create a feedback loop to continuously improve processes based on quality control findings
  • Use Corvee’s tax planning software to ensure consistency in tax strategy recommendations

Regularly Review and Update Processes:

  • Schedule periodic reviews of all standardized processes
  • Encourage team members to suggest improvements based on their experiences
  • Stay informed about industry changes and update processes accordingly

Automate Where Possible:

  • Identify repetitive tasks that can be automated using technology
  • Implement workflow automation tools to streamline processes
  • Use Corvee’s Smart Questionnaires to standardize and automate data collection from clients

Provide Thorough Training on Standardized Processes:

  • Conduct regular training sessions on SOPs and best practices
  • Create video tutorials or guides for easy reference
  • Implement a mentoring system where experienced team members guide others in following processes

By implementing standardized processes, you create a framework for consistent, high-quality work across your firm. This standardization not only improves efficiency but also makes it easier to onboard new team members and scale your operations as your firm grows.

Encouraging Continuous Learning and Development

Investing in your team’s growth is crucial for maintaining a competitive edge in the ever-evolving field of tax and accounting. By fostering a culture of continuous learning, you ensure that your team stays up-to-date with industry changes and enhances their problem-solving skills.

Provide Ongoing Training Opportunities:

  • Offer regular in-house training sessions on relevant topics
  • Sponsor attendance at industry conferences and workshops
  • Provide access to online learning platforms for self-paced education

Encourage the Pursuit of Relevant Certifications:

  • Support team members in obtaining and maintaining professional certifications
  • Offer financial incentives or reimbursement for certification costs
  • Recognize and celebrate certification achievements within the firm

Foster a Culture of Knowledge Sharing:

  • Implement a system for team members to share insights from training or conferences
  • Create a mentorship program where experienced staff can guide junior members
  • Host regular “lunch and learn” sessions where team members present on various topics

Stay Updated with Industry Changes:

  • Subscribe to industry publications and share relevant articles with the team
  • Attend webinars on new tax laws or accounting standards as a group
  • Utilize Corvee’s resources to stay informed about the latest tax planning strategies

Implement a Learning Management System (LMS):

  • Use an LMS to track and manage your team’s learning and development
  • Create custom learning paths for different roles within your firm
  • Use the LMS to deliver and track mandatory training on compliance and ethics

Encourage Skill Diversification:

  • Support team members in developing skills outside their primary area of expertise
  • Offer rotational programs to expose staff to different aspects of the firm’s operations
  • Use Corvee’s comprehensive platform to help team members expand their tax planning skills

By prioritizing continuous learning and development, you create a dynamic and adaptable team that can handle complex challenges and provide innovative solutions to clients. This focus on growth not only improves your firm’s capabilities but also contributes to higher job satisfaction and employee retention.

Driving Success Through Strategic Team Structure and Collaboration

Structuring your tax and accounting firm for optimal efficiency and collaboration is an ongoing process that requires careful planning, implementation, and regular evaluation. 

By focusing on clear roles, smart hiring, fostering collaboration, leveraging technology like Corvee’s tax planning software, and maintaining a client-centric approach, you can create a high-performing team that delivers exceptional value to your clients.

Remember, the key to success lies in continually adapting your structure to meet changing needs and leveraging tools that enhance your team’s capabilities. With the right structure and support, your firm can thrive in the competitive landscape of tax and accounting services.

Implementing these strategies will not only improve your firm’s productivity and efficiency but also create a more satisfying work environment for your team. 

As you navigate the complexities of modern tax and accounting practice, remember that your team is your most valuable asset. By investing in their development, providing them with the right tools, and creating a supportive and collaborative environment, you set the stage for long-term success and growth.

Ready to take your firm’s efficiency and collaboration to the next level? Explore how Corvee’s comprehensive tax planning software can transform your team’s performance. Try Corvee today and experience the difference in your firm’s productivity and client satisfaction.

Take The Next Step

See how Corvee allows your firm to break free of the tax prep cycle and begin making the profits you deserve.

Want to Learn More?

Please fill out the form below.

  • This field is for validation purposes and should be left unchanged.

Interested in Partnering?

Fill out the form below, and we’ll be in touch.

Want to Learn More?

Please fill out the form below.

  • This field is for validation purposes and should be left unchanged.

Want to Learn More?

Please fill out the form below.

  • This field is for validation purposes and should be left unchanged.

Want to Learn More?

Please fill out the form below.

Schedule Your Free Demo

  • This field is hidden when viewing the form
  • This field is hidden when viewing the form
  • This field is hidden when viewing the form

Schedule a Free Demo with Q&A

Schedule a Free
Demo with Q&A

Let us show you how you could save your clients thousands of dollars and make tax planning easier than ever with Corvee.

Request a Demo 2.0 (Tax advisor or accountant)

"*" indicates required fields

This field is for validation purposes and should be left unchanged.

By clicking the button above I confirm that I have read and agree to the Terms & Conditions and Privacy Policy and agree to receive emails and texts about promotions at the phone number and email provided, and understand this consent is not required to purchase.